We are seeking an experienced QAE Engineer / Senior Test Manager to join the Move Programme team, playing a key role in shaping and delivering the testing strategy across our Automated Warehouse programme. This role will focus on defining and implementing a robust end-to-end testing strategy across a complex ecosystem with multiple interdependent systems and teams. The successful candidate will ensure quality across programme delivery while driving improvements in our testing maturity. A key part of the role will be leading the transition from manual testing toward a scalable automated testing approach across the wider Move portfolio. You will also manage and guide a small team of 3–4 offshore QA engineers, ensuring alignment with programme priorities and quality standards.

Please note: this is an initial six month contract that sits outside IR35. The role requires you to work onsite in Paddington, London, 3 days a week.

Key Responsibilities
  • Testing Strategy & Governance: Define and implement the end-to-end testing strategy across the Automated Warehouse programme. Ensure effective testing coverage across multiple systems, integrations, and interdependent teams. Establish and maintain testing standards, governance, and best practices across the programme.
  • Quality Assurance Leadership: Provide leadership and direction to 3–4 offshore QA engineers, ensuring delivery of high-quality testing outputs. Coordinate testing activities across multiple delivery teams to ensure alignment with programme timelines. Act as the central point of accountability for testing quality within the Move programme.
  • Automation Strategy: Drive the automation-first testing strategy across the Move portfolio. Identify opportunities to replace manual testing with automated approaches to improve efficiency, scalability, and reliability. Work with engineering teams to embed automated testing into CI/CD pipelines and development workflows.
  • Programme Collaboration: Work closely with engineering, product, programme, and delivery teams to ensure testing is integrated into delivery plans. Manage testing dependencies across the programme to minimise risk and avoid delivery bottlenecks. Provide clear reporting on testing progress, risks, and quality metrics to programme stakeholders.
  • Continuous Improvement: Champion modern QA practices, tooling, and processes. Introduce improvements that enhance testing efficiency, coverage, and speed of delivery. Promote a quality-first mindset across the Move programme.
